Utilizing 3D SERS Active Volumes in Aligned Carbon Nanotube Scaffold Substrates

A structurally tunable 3D surface enhanced Raman scattering (SERS) substrate based on vertically aligned carbon nanotubes (CNTs) sputter-coated with a gold film is described. This substrate shows highly sensitive SERS signals at very low target concentrations of 4-mercaptophenol (4-MPH), down to 10 fM.
